Bridesmaid Embraces Inner MacGuyver, Saves Day
From the start, these dresses had everything going against them. "These were homemade, lavender, tea-length, tulle, strapless." If that's not enough, Seattle bridesmaid Kerry says they were also five sizes too big! So, armed with some ribbon, Kerry invented a last-minute fix. "I had to invent a corset-style back the night before the wedding." Even her last minute handiness couldn't help these disasters -- but at least they stayed on! Kerry offers this word of advice to future brides: "Please never put your friends through this! Come on, we know you don't want them to looking better then you but this is nuts!"
